什么是Ping命令?
Ping命令是网络中最常见的工具之一,它主要用于测试两台计算机之间的连接是否正常。具体来说,Ping命令会发送一条数据包到目标计算机上,并等待目标计算机回送一个响应报文。如果目标计算机能够正常接收数据包并成功返回响应报文,那么说明两台计算机之间的连接是正常的。
为什么需要Ping命令?
Ping命令虽然看起来很简单,但它却有着广泛的用途。以下是Ping命令的几个主要应用场景:
测试网络连接:Ping命令可以用来测试两台计算机之间的连接是否正常,从而确定网络是否畅通。
检查域名解析:Ping命令可以用来检查域名解析是否正常,从而确定域名是否可用。
测试主机性能:Ping命令可以用来测试主机的响应时间和丢包率,从而评估主机的性能。
诊断网络故障:Ping命令可以用来诊断网络故障,并帮助排除故障。
如何使用Ping命令测试域名的可用性?
测试域名的可用性是Ping命令的一个主要应用场景,以下是具体步骤:
打开命令提示符:在Windows操作系统中,可以通过按下Win+R键,在弹出的“运行”对话框中输入cmd,然后按下回车键来打开命令提示符。
输入Ping命令:在命令提示符中,输入Ping命令和要测试的域名,例如:
ping www.google.com
等待响应:Ping命令会发送数据包到目标计算机上,并等待目标计算机返回响应报文。在等待期间,命令提示符窗口中会显示数据包的发送和接收情况。
分析结果:Ping命令执行完毕后,会显示测试结果。其中最重要的指标是平均响应时间和丢包率。如果平均响应时间较长,或者丢包率较高,那么说明目标域名可能存在网络问题。
如何解决Ping命令测试失败的问题?
如果Ping命令测试失败,说明目标域名存在网络问题。以下是一些常见的网络问题和对应的解决方案:
DNS解析错误:如果Ping命令提示“无法解析主机名”,那么说明域名解析失败。可以尝试刷新DNS缓存或者手动添加DNS服务器地址。
目标计算机关闭:如果Ping命令提示“目标计算机不可用”,那么说明目标计算机已经关闭。可以尝试等待目标计算机开机后再进行测试。
网络故障:如果Ping命令提示“请求超时”或者“数据包丢失”,那么说明网络存在故障。可以尝试检查网络配置或者联系网络管理员解决问题。
Ping命令是网络中最常见的工具之一,可以用来测试网络连接、检查域名解析、测试主机性能和诊断网络故障。使用Ping命令测试域名的可用性是Ping命令的一个主要应用场景,可以通过分析Ping命令的测试结果来确定目标域名是否存在网络问题。如果Ping命令测试失败,可以尝试解决常见的网络问题,从而恢复网络连接。